not an athlete I like to be honest but we want to start the show on a bit of a somber note um in honoring Eric in Moore uh Mr Eric Moore passed away uh recently he was the founder of onidan and a true HBC media Pioneer he really led the internet Revolution you know how we look at Stats and you know we read off what's going on online you know in 1995 he started on it then and Anna Dan is the website that we use to see the scores and the schedule we're going to use this episode he was the Trailblazer of that he worked as director of communications at Fayetteville State University in 1984 and he started the honor Dan group in 1986 as a source for sports information for hbcus Honor Dan was the first HBCU Sports website that covered holistically HBCU Sports and they still do today and the thing about it is that they put up all the scores ESPN then have all the scores you see a lot of these other sports purveyors like Fox Sports and CBS they don't have all the scores Anna Dan has the scores for every HBCU sports game and helps us out as we try to cover all hbcus so he's a Pioneer uh there would not be an HBCU pulse or a Randall Barnes in this space without honor Dan there would be an HBC game day and hbcsports.com none of us would be here if it was not for Mr Eric Moore and we extend our condolences to his family uh to the honor Dan community and all the the folks the great people that work at honor damn we extend our love and support to you all in the loss of such a legend and we will continue in his legacy as we move on all right so let's talk about Jackson State College game day they hosted college game day on Saturday we're going to get through it really quickly and then we'll talk about the game and REO will lead in that at so ESPN was on the campus at Jackson State University my boy Pat McAfee was out there he was sued and booted like he was going to coronation and he was he loved that [ __ ] and fired on Chase they fired up he loved that chant it was a lot of good energy a lot of beautiful black people a lot of great stuff going on the signs were hilarious it was one scenario that said Pat McAfee got a boosie fade I'm like they gonna let that go on ESPN that was hilarious Like Pat now he got a booster they kept showing it and he saw the dude got to put a little bit you know it's crazy so it was great so I want to go through the numbers so they averaged 1.89 million viewers through the three hours of the show it was a number two show on cable for Saturday it had a 0.52 rating in the Covenant 18 to 49 demographic that advertisers love so listen it did really well and it got 2.3 million views in the final hour and that final hour featured an interview with Deion Sanders and also Stephen A Smith Winston-Salem Stadium University alumni the OG he was on there and gave his picks he was the celebrity guest picker the college game day he ain't paid enough all right but also this is the best nine-week start for college game day since 2009 in this episode of Jackson State aided in that so it was a good stuff and you know we showed up and showed out and it was good attention to a point to a point and I can't I'm trying to get into
